Sex abuse investigation is launched after a woman who has been in a permanent vegetative state since nearly drowning 10 years ago GIVES BIRTH in a Phoenix health care facility

A sex abuse investigation is underway in Phoenix after a woman in a vegetative state in a healthcare facility for 10 years gave birth. 
Staff at Hacienda HealthCare in Phoenix, AZ had been giving round the clock care to the female patient, according to AZ Family.
She gave birth on December 29 after apparently being raped at the facility some months earlier.

A source added that: 'None of the staff were aware that she was pregnant until she was pretty much giving birth.'
Reports from the area indicated that confused staff heard the woman moaning before she gave birth to the child. 
Her vegetative state is a result of an incident in which she nearly drowned ten years ago. 
Now male staff members wanting to enter the room of a female patient must be accompanied by a female staff member as a result of the incident. 
Hacienda issued a statement to AZ Family and said it has been in business in the valley for over 50 years and 'has an outstanding reputation providing high quality specialized care for our patients'. 
'As a Healthcare provider, we cannot comment on any patient due to Federal and State privacy laws. Additionally, we cannot comment on any ongoing investigations. 
'We can say that our patients and clients health and safety is our #1 priority and that we always cooperate, when asked by any agency, in an open and transparent way.'
